git 删除远程仓库
封面图
•
2025-10-07
•
git
189
0
0
0
在 Git 中,**删除远程仓库**(即从本地 Git 配置中移除远程仓库的引用)并不是直接“删除”远程仓库本身,因为远程仓库是托管在其他服务器上的(比如 GitHub、GitLab 等)。你无法直接从远程服务器上删除它,除非你有权限并且知道远程仓库的地址。 不过,你可以从你的本地 Git 项目中**移除远程仓库的配置**。以下是几种常见的方式: --- ### ✅ 方法一:删除远程仓库的引用(推荐) 如果你只是想从本地项目中移除对某个远程仓库的引用(比如 `origin`),可以使用以下命令: ```bash git remote remove <remote-name> ``` 例如,删除 `origin` 远程仓库: ```bash git remote remove origin ``` > ⚠️ 注意:这个操作只会从你的本地 Git 配置中移除远程仓库的引用,并不会影响远程仓库本身。 --- ### ✅ 方法二:查看当前的远程仓库 如果你想确认当前有哪些远程仓库,可以运行: ```bash git remote -v ``` 这会列出所有已配置的远程仓库及其地址。 --- ### ✅ 方法三:修改远程仓库地址(如果需要) 如果你想更改远程仓库的地址,而不是删除它,可以使用: ```bash git remote set-url <remote-name> <new-url> ``` 例如,将 `origin` 的地址改为新的 URL: ```bash git remote set-url origin https://github.com/your-username/new-repo.git ``` --- ### ❗ 如果你想**真正删除远程仓库(如 GitHub 上的仓库)** 这需要你有该仓库的 **管理员权限**,并且要通过远程仓库平台(如 GitHub、GitLab)进行操作。 #### 在 GitHub 上删除仓库: 1. 登录到 [GitHub](https://github.com/)。 2. 打开你要删除的仓库页面。 3. 点击右上角的 **Settings**。 4. 在左侧菜单中选择 **Delete this repository**。 5. 按照提示操作即可。 > ⚠️ 删除后无法恢复,请谨慎操作。 --- ### 总结 | 操作 | 命令 | 说明 | |------|------|------| | 删除远程仓库引用(本地) | `git remote remove <remote-name>` | 只移除本地配置,不影响远程仓库 | | 查看远程仓库 | `git remote -v` | 显示当前配置的远程仓库 | | 修改远程仓库地址 | `git remote set-url <remote-name> <new-url>` | 更改远程仓库地址 | | 删除远程仓库(如 GitHub) | 通过网页操作 | 需要管理员权限 | --- 如果你能提供更具体的场景(比如你是想删除 GitHub 上的仓库还是本地的配置),我可以给出更精准的建议。
上一篇:
git合并分支
下一篇:
git基于master创建本地新分支
标题录入,一次不能超过6条
返回顶部
留言
留言
评论